Docker Machine可以用来:
- 在mac或者windows上安装和启动docker
- 能部署和管理大量远程Docker hosts
- 能部署Swarm集群
Docker Machine
Docker Machine可以让我们在虚拟主机上安装Docker engine和管理这些主机。
使用docker-machine命令,可以start、inspect、stop、restart一个主机,升级docker clint和daemon等
安装
You can find the latest versions of the binaries on the docker/machine release page on GitHub.
curl -L https://github.com/docker/machine/releases/download/v0.12.0-rc2/docker-machine-`uname -s`-`uname -m` >/tmp/docker-machine &&
chmod +x /tmp/docker-machine
sudo cp /tmp/docker-machine /usr/local/bin/docker-machine
卸载
rm ${which docker-machine}- 移除
Machine。docker-machine rm <machine-name>docker-machine rm -f $(docker-machine ls -q)
创建一个Machine
-
docker-machine ls列出可用的machines docker-machine create --driver [driver] [MachineName]- Get the environment commands for your new VM.`docker-machine env [MachineName]
- Connect your shell to the new machine.
eval "$(docker-machine env default)"
其余的文档,点击这里